  • Patent number: 11230820
    Abstract: A grading machine includes a machine body, a grading blade supported by a circle, a drawbar connecting the grading blade and the circle to the machine body, and a circle drive system. The circle drive system includes a circle drive motor and a gear box. The gear box is configured to engage with and rotate the circle relative to the drawbar around a circle axis. The circle drive motor includes an axis of rotation that is perpendicular to the circle axis, and the gear box includes an axis of rotation that is parallel to the circle axis.

  • Patent number: 10590624
    Abstract: A motor grader includes a work implement supported by a frame, a controller, and a circle drawbar assembly for controlling the work implement. The circle drawbar assembly includes a drawbar frame, a circle member coupled to the drawbar frame, and a drive arrangement coupled to the drawbar frame and the circle member for rotation thereof about the circle axis. The drawbar arrangement a first hydraulic cylinder and a second hydraulic cylinder pivotally coupled to the drawbar frame at a first location and a second location, respectively, on their respective first portions, and pivotally coupled to the circle member at a common third location on their respective second portions. A control arrangement extends and retracts the hydraulic cylinders in timed relationship to rotate the circle member about the circle axis.

  • Patent number: 7874377
    Abstract: A motor grader is equipped with a circle drive arrangement including a variable displacement motor capable of operating at a high speed for driving the circle at a high speed, as when the blade is elevated above the ground and the grader is turning around for reversing the operation of the blade, and capable of operating at a high torque for driving the circle to change the angle of operation of the blade relative to the grader frame when the blade is in ground contact.

  • Patent number: 7575068
    Abstract: A full support bearing for a grader circle including a first radial groove in a cylindrical portion of the circle includes a group of inserts forming a second support groove within the first radial groove. It also includes circle supports sized and shaped such that the gap between any two circle supports is small. The circle supports are arranged along a circumference of the circle and rigidly attached to a draw bar. The arrangement results in virtual 360 degree circle support, lower loads, and smaller material deflections at all loaded areas, and significantly increased durability due to a resultant reduction in wear rates.

  • Patent number: 4185700
    Abstract: An improved motor grader circle mounting and circle assembly has a mounting in which an annular upright wall with an outwardly extending integral top flange and a removable bottom flange form an outwardly open annular cavity. A circle structure of welded arcuate segments is rotatably mounted between the flanges and cooperates with the wall and flanges to form a close annular lubricant chamber, and a segmental internal ring gear is on the circle structure in the cavity. Renewable segmental lower and upper bearing plates are located between bearing surfaces of the circle mounting and the circle; and a lower oil sealing ring is so located as to permit removal of the bottom flange and lowering of the circle structure to replace all the bearing plates and a segmented upper oil seal without draining the lubricant chamber.

  • Patent number: 4004641
    Abstract: The motor grader drawbar assembly has a blade mounted on a circle gear and a drive gear selectively rotates the circle gear and the blade via a pinion gear engaged with the circle gear and mounted on a rotatable shaft. A slip clutch is interposed between the drive gear and the shaft to allow relative movement therebetween when a preselected torque is exceeded, as when the blade hits an obstruction. A pressure plate overlies the slip clutch and may be adjusted to change the preselected torque required.

  • Patent number: 3999615
    Abstract: A control system for circle mounted motor grader blades to enable adjustment of the circle and blade supported thereby about the axis of the circle is disclosed. The system includes a circle holding mechanism for reducing wear between the circle and the mounting structure therefor, which circle holding mechanism also automatically compensates for inaccuracies in operation due to such wear and to the tolerances between the circle and the mounting structure required to facilitate adjustments in the relative positioning thereof. This circle holding mechanism includes a wedge device which forces the circle into a shoe element to hold the circle in fixed relationship with respect to the mounting structure therefor.

  • Patent number: 3989112
    Abstract: The motor grader drawbar assembly has a blade mounted on a circle gear and a drive unit operatively connected to the circle gear to selectively rotate it and the blade. A plurality of radially mounted pistons operate against an upright wall of the circle gear to provide a brake and/or locking mechanism. The pistons, and their accompanying cylinders, are mounted in members which also underlie and support the circle gear. Thus, the vertical position of the circle gear is not affected by the braking operation. A hydraulic circuit is provided to alternately operate the drive unit and the braking operation.
